--!nonstrict
local bench = script and require(script.Parent.bench_support) or require("bench_support")
local stretchTreeDepth = 18 -- about 16Mb
local longLivedTreeDepth = 16 -- about 4Mb
local arraySize = 500000 --about 4Mb
local minTreeDepth = 4
local maxTreeDepth = 16
-- Nodes used by a tree of a given size
function treeSize(i)
return bit32.lshift(1, i + 1) - 1
end
function getNumIters(i)
return 2 * treeSize(stretchTreeDepth) / treeSize(i)
end
-- Build tree top down, assigning to older objects.
function populate(depth, thisNode)
if depth <= 0 then
return
end
depth = depth - 1
thisNode.left = {}
thisNode.right = {}
populate(depth, thisNode.left)
populate(depth, thisNode.right)
end
-- Build tree bottom-up
function makeTree(depth)
if depth <= 0 then
return {}
end
return { left = makeTree(depth - 1), right = makeTree(depth - 1) }
end
function timeConstruction(depth)
local numIters = getNumIters(depth)
local tempTree = {}
for i = 1, numIters do
tempTree = {}
populate(depth, tempTree)
tempTree = nil
end
for i = 1, numIters do
tempTree = makeTree(depth)
tempTree = nil
end
end
function test()
-- Stretch the memory space quickly
local _tempTree = makeTree(stretchTreeDepth)
_tempTree = nil
-- Create a long lived object
local longLivedTree = {}
populate(longLivedTreeDepth, longLivedTree)
-- Create long-lived array, filling half of it
local array = {}
for i = 1, arraySize/2 do
array[i] = 1.0 / i
end
for d = minTreeDepth,maxTreeDepth,2 do
timeConstruction(d)
end
end
bench.runs = 6
bench.extraRuns = 2
bench.runCode(test, "GC: Boehm tree")
